Minerals & Waste Planner - Environmental Impact Assessment Focus
We are currently working with a well-established planning consultancy to recruit a Minerals & Waste Planner with strong Environmental Impact Assessment (EIA) knowledge to join their growing team.
This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ced planner looking to work within a collaborative and specialist environment, offering exposure to a varied project portfolio across minerals, waste, and environmental planning.
The Role
You will play a key role in supporting and delivering minerals and waste planning projects, with a particular focus on Environmental Impact Assessment work. The successful candidate will work closely with a close-knit team of planning professionals and environmental specialists on a range of complex and high-profile developments.
Responsibilities will include:
·Preparing and managing planning applications for minerals and waste developments
·Supporting and coordinating Environmental Impact Assessments (EIA)
·Producing planning statements and technical reports
·Liaising with local authorities, stakeholders, and consultants
·Advising clients on planning strategy and environmental considerations
·Assisting with project delivery from inception through to determination
About You
The ideal candidate will have:
·Previous experience within minerals and/or waste planning
·Strong working knowledge of Environmental Impact Assessment (EIA)
·Excellent report writing and communication skills
·A proactive and collaborative approach to project work
·MRTPI qualification or working towards chartership is desirable
The Team & Working Environment
·Small, supportive team of approximately 10 people
·Collaborative office culture with strong professional development opportunities
·Office-based role - 4 days per week in the office
